WebWhile PPE can be useful, it is one of the least effective safety control measures and must not be relied on to satisfy hazard control requirements. PPE works best when you use it to supplement higher-level control measures or when no other safety measures are available. Web2 feb. 2024 · All PPE shall comply with the Regulation and shall not endanger persons and properties. All PPE shall meet certain health and safety requirements (Annex II) that need to be specified in the PPE’s “EU declaration of conformity”. WebPPE should be returned to the appropriate storage unit (if applicable) after use, unless the employee takes their PPE home, for example footwear or clothing. PPE must be visually examined before use.
